Teaching style

Notes provided in PDF format. Students are expected to record it all personally. Designed for one set of notes per day, with "I do, we do, you do" setup, typically having 3 examples and 3 exercises per lesson. Go full screen with a 16:9 PDF and go through one step at a time. LaTeX allows for beautiful flexibility in the order in which things appear, so substitutions can be done "live" on screen.
